The Factory fitted Lucas headlamps although when cars were shipped to the US sealed beam were mandated; they were usually GE headlamps. Marchal Ampilux were an after market upgrade for many cars in period but if you have a S1 bonnet they may not fit. This is because the buckets have a slanted back to clear the front tyres.

Here is a comparison of Cibie vs Wipac to illustrate the problem - only the Wipac fit:

The Cibie are better headlamps but will not fit the S1. You need to measure from the rim (not the attachment points). It has to be less than 3". If you have an S1.5 or S2 bonnet there is no fitment problem
